It depends on what your code is, that would help us out immensely. Bank 1 is the right side from inside the car and bank 2 the left. To determine this, look across at the front of your motor. You'll notice one head is slightly ahead of the other, that is Bank 1. Here's a thread for you to review if its the Lambda Probe (O2 sensor)... https://www.jaguarforums.com/forum/x...cement-195018/
